Torri's contract for s4 was not renewed, she was offered 4 episodes in s4, which she did. they planned to continue a story arc that would feature her character in season five the actress - for reasons we do not know - chose to say no, thus the story arc will continue without her....And as much drama as fans like to put into it, this sort of stuff happens all the time. actors don't want to come back (tanith was killed off via CGI after peter wingfield and bridge could't come to an agreement about how long it'd take to tape the shot and payment thereof, summit/last stand was rewritten with Lt Elliott instead of martouf/lantash (which is who it was originally written for) because jr bourne was taping 13 Ghosts and couldn't do both....cassie was recast after Katie Stuart (the original cassandra) was filming X-Men and chose to do the feature film instead of a tv show....Orlin was recast after sean patrick flannery couldn't tape the Fourth Horseman. Corin Nemec was let go from his 2 year contract after the decision was made to bring Shanks back and there was no room in the cast for five characters....Todd, Warrick and other aliens have been played by multiple actors when the original ones were unavailable to reprise the role.....this stuff happens all the time and is part of the acting business.
Acting is, for most, the ultimate part time job and they can literally never know from week to week if they have work. thus they usually take what they can when they can get it.
